What top_coins does on Cryptosense
AI agents call top_coins to retrieve information from Cryptosense without modifying anything. It is typically the context-gathering step in research, monitoring, and reporting workflows, before the agent takes action elsewhere.
Why top_coins is rated Low
This tool retrieves cryptocurrency market data (top coins by market capitalization) without modifying state or executing code. It is a standard read operation returning market intelligence. The empty description reduces confidence slightly, but server context and tool naming strongly indicate a simple query/lookup function. Severity is low because misuse would only return incorrect market data without side effects.
From the tool's definition Tool name 'top_coins' indicates a data retrieval operation. Server description explicitly mentions 'Get prices, trending coins, market overview, top coins by market cap' as core functionality.

Yes. Add a rate_limit block to the top_coins rule in your PolicyLayer policy. For example, setting max: 10 and window: 60 limits the tool to 10 calls per minute. Rate limits are tracked per agent session and reset automatically.
Set action: deny in the PolicyLayer policy for top_coins. The AI agent will receive a policy violation error and cannot call the tool. You can also include a reason field to explain why the tool is blocked.
